Ad Code

If you click or tap on the page or redirect to another page, so sorry this is a technical issue. Please come back and read aur articles or post.

यदि आप पृष्ठ पर क्लिक या टैप करते हैं या किसी अन्य पृष्ठ पर रीडायरेक्ट करते हैं, तो क्षमा करें यह एक तकनीकी समस्या है। कृपया वापस आएं और हमारे लेख या पोस्ट पढ़ें।

10 Essential Coding Best Practices Every Developer Should Follow

10 Essential Coding Best Practices Every Developer Should Follow

  1. Write Clean and Readable Code – Always use meaningful variable and function names. Maintain proper indentation, consistent spacing, and formatting. A well-structured codebase is easier to read, debug, and modify, making collaboration among developers more efficient.

  2. Comment Where Necessary – Comments should explain why a certain approach is used rather than stating what the code does. Over-commenting can clutter the code, while under-commenting can make understanding difficult. A balance ensures clarity without unnecessary explanations.

  3. Follow the DRY Principle – “Don’t Repeat Yourself” (DRY) reduces redundancy by reusing code through functions, loops, and modules. This makes code maintenance easier and minimizes errors. It also improves efficiency and ensures that updates require fewer modifications.

  4. Keep Functions Short and Focused – Functions should perform a single task. Long, complex functions make debugging harder. Breaking functions into smaller, reusable components enhances readability, reusability, and scalability, reducing potential errors and making modifications easier.

  5. Use Version Control – Tools like Git allow developers to track changes, revert to previous versions, and collaborate efficiently. Version control helps manage code history, resolve conflicts, and ensure a smooth workflow in both individual and team-based projects.

  6. Handle Errors Properly – Error handling prevents unexpected crashes. Using try-catch blocks, logging errors, and implementing fallback mechanisms improves software stability. Proper error messages help developers diagnose issues quickly, ensuring better user experience and debugging efficiency.

  7. Optimize for Performance – Writing optimized code improves execution speed and resource efficiency. Avoid unnecessary loops, choose appropriate data structures, and implement caching where needed. Code that runs efficiently improves scalability, especially for large applications.

  8. Follow Coding Standards – Adhering to industry coding guidelines (like PEP8 for Python or Google's JavaScript style guide) ensures consistency across projects. Standardized code is easier to read, debug, and maintain, improving collaboration in team environments.

  9. Write Unit Tests – Testing code ensures that functions work as expected. Unit tests catch bugs early, reducing debugging time. Automated tests improve reliability and help developers make changes confidently without breaking existing functionality.

  10. Refactor Code Regularly – Improving old code by removing redundancies, optimizing logic, and simplifying complex functions enhances maintainability. Refactoring ensures that code remains efficient, scalable, and easier to understand, benefiting long-term project.

  • #CodingBestPractices
  • #ProgrammingTips
  • #CleanCode
  • #SoftwareDevelopment
  • #DeveloperGuide
  • #CodeOptimization
  • #ErrorHandling
  • #VersionControl
  • #UnitTesting
  • #CodingStandards

  • Post a Comment

    0 Comments

    Ad Code